After a week or so of rest, it is back to football for the best international players in the world. Some will be playing friendlies overseas, but in South America, World Cup Qualifiers are taking place on Thursday and Friday. In CONMEBOL, the South American confederation, World Cup Qualifiers take place over 18 different matchdays.

The top four teams in the table advance to the World Cup, while the fifth team is placed in an Inter-Confederation playoff match.

Often times, these World Cup Qualifiers or competitions tend to sort themselves out fairly early. This statement rings true so far as the favorites in South America have all had strong starts in their dreams of playing in Qatar. However, Columbia, who are ranked as the 15th best side in the world, currently sit in seventh place. Can they finally build some form and cash in on three points against Peru?

Furthermore, Brazil sits atop the table, having collected all 12 possible points from their first four games. Despite only losing once in their first four matches, third-place Ecuador are tasked with challenging Tite’s side. Elsewhere, Uruguay play Paraguay as both team currently sit level on six points a piece, and Chile look to upset a tough Argentinean side.

Uruguay vs Paraguay Prediction

The first massive clash of Matchday 5 in the South America World Cup Qualifiers is definitely between Uruguay and Paraguay. Despite only winning once against Venezuela, Paraguay have managed to stay in the middle of the table, within an arms reach of their Thursday competition. As they face a Uruguay side without star striker Edison Cavani, they should remain hopeful of their chances of at least grasping a point.

However, even without Cavani, Uruguay still have Luis Suarez who can hurt any defense. Suarez was scintillating this season for Atletico Madrid, scoring 21 goals in their title campaign. Additionally, Uruguay has won the match two head-to-head matches by a combined score of 6-1. Not only will Uruguay win, but they will win by a handful.

Argentina vs Chile Prediction

Next, further up the table, we see second-place Argentina versus sixth-place Chile, taking place on Thursday as well. Despite slipping against Paraguay, Argentina have been consistently good in this round of World Cup Qualifiers. They have a strong group of players who are not only good, but are on a strong run of form individually. With Emi Martinez from Aston Villa possible starting in goal and the likes of Juan Foyth, Nicolas Tagliafico and Rodrigo De Paul also possibly starting, this could be an energized Argentina team.

Did I also mention Sergio Aguero and Leo Messi? This Argentina side is ridiculous from front to back, and while Chile have also been strong, they simply do not have that level of firepower to compete with Argentina. With the rest most of these players have received, and the fact this is the first match back in qualifying, Argentina will win this match with ease.

Brazil vs Ecuador Prediction

Lastly, CONMEBOL World Cup Qualifier leaders, Brazil take on Ecuador in a David versus Goliath type matchup. In fact, the last time Ecuador won this match was in 2004 when Kaka, Cafu and Roberto Carlos were all still playing for Brazil. Things are obviously much different now, but with four wins in four games, Brazil is obviously expected to win this fixture again. With that being said, bets in this match will be more valuable if placed away from the clear moneyline odds.

Additionally, with the likes of Richarlson, Roberto Firmino, Neymar and Vinicius Jr. in the squad for Brazil, Tite’s side is full of goals. Despite being in third place of CONMEBOL’s World Cup Qualifiers, Ecuador does not have the strongest defense. Furthermore, they have also somehow scored more goals so far than the Brazilians. With the two best offenses playing each other, you have to expect the over on total goals to be a sure-fire pick.
